推送通知与本地通知与电话呼叫与请勿打扰

时间:2014-07-31 05:21:08

标签: ios objective-c push-notification localnotification

我的应用程序是否有办法检测我是否通过本地通知与电话呼叫进行推送通知而不打扰电话(当请勿打扰时,电话呼叫只是静音)。

应用程序是否有任何方法可以调用,具体取决于发出的通知/电话。

所以我知道到目前为止,当有来电时,applicatonWillResignActive会被呼叫。如果用户接听了呼叫applicationDidEnterBackground,则如果用户忽略了呼叫applicationDidBecomeActive,则称为

1 个答案:

答案 0 :(得分:0)

当推送通知到来时,如果您的应用正在运行,则下面的方法会调用

- (void)application:(UIApplication *)application didReceiveRemoteNotification:(NSDictionary *)userInfo

当本地通知出现时,如果您的应用正在运行,则下面的方法会调用

- (void)application:(UIApplication *)application didReceiveLocalNotification:(UILocalNotification *)notification

您需要在appdelegate.m

中实现上述两种方法